Which hormone stimulates the testes to produce sperm?
In men, FSH from the pituitary gland stimulates the testes to produce sperm by a process known as spermatogenesis. LH from the pituitary gland signals the testes to produce testosterone, which enhances sperm maturation. Testosterone is the primary male sex hormone.
What is the function of follicles?
Follicles are sac-like structures in the ovary containing eggs. As the follicle and egg develops, cells within the follicle produce estrogen . Follicle cells produce another hormone called inhibin that circulates back to the hypothalamus and pituitary to decrease the release of FSH.
Which brain region regulates the production and release of FSH and LH?
Additional higher brain regions influence activity in the hypothalamus. The hypothalamus produces gonadotropin-releasing hormone (GnRH) to regulate the production and release of FSH (follicle-stimulating hormone) and LH (luteinizing hormone) in the pituitary gland.

Where do oocytes go in the reproductive cycle?
The oocytes are then transported to the fallopian tube where fertilization by a sperm may occur. The fertilized egg then moves to the uterus, where the uterine lining has thickened in response to the normal hormones of the reproductive cycle.
How does the egg get released?
As the egg is released (a process called ovulation) it is captured by finger-like projections on the end of the fallopian tubes (fimbriae). The fimbriae sweep the egg into the tube. For one to five days prior to ovulation, many women will notice an increase in egg white cervical mucus.
What happens to the female reproductive system during menopause?
During menopause, the female reproductive system gradually stops making the female hormones necessary for the reproductive cycle to work. At this point, menstrual cycles can become irregular and eventually stop. One year after menstrual cycles stop, the woman is considered to be menopausal. What is a Sperm Cell?
A sperm cell is a form of gamete or reproductive cell found in the male human body. The word sperm is derived from the Greek word sperma, meaning seed. It is a haploid (meaning it contains 23 chromosomes), which is half of the genetic material required to form a fertilized zygote via sexual reproduction. The other half of the genetic material comes from the egg, which the sperm must fertilize to form a fertilized zygote. While an egg cell can only contain an X chromosome, the sperm cell can have either an X or Y chromosome. Thus, the DNA carried in the sperm cell (XX for female or XY for male) determines the sex of the fertilized zygote.
What are the structures of the midpiece of sperm?
The midpiece of a sperm contains three primary structures: a typical centriole, an atypical centriole, and a central core with multiple mitochondria wrapped around it. In normal cells, mitochondria are the cell's powerhouse that stores and provides the energy needed for all cellular processes. Similarly, in a sperm cell, these multiple mitochondria in the midpiece store and provide energy for the sperm to transport itself into the cervix, uterus, and fallopian tubes to search for and fertilize the female egg.
How are sperm cells formed?
Sperm cells are formed via a process known as spermatogenesis. This process takes place in the seminiferous tubules in the testes of the male body. Firstly, the spermatogonia will turn into spermatocytes. These spermatocytes are the cells that undergo the primary event known as meiosis. In meiosis I and II, a parent sperm cell replicates its genetic material, allows any cross-over of genetic material to occur, and divides the genetic material into two and then further into four total daughter sperm cells known as spermatids. The daughter sperm cells or spermatids each contain 23 chromosomes each. They do not undergo any further cell division and have a minimal life span.
How is fertility measured?
Male fertility is measured by a sperm's quantity and quality. The quality of sperm is further measured by its size and the age of the male. As a man gets older, there is a higher risk of genetic mutation in the DNA inside the sperm. Also, an older male typically produces sperms with less volume and slower motility. All of these factors impact the sperm's ability to fertilize an egg and lead to pregnancy. A healthy human sperm ranges from 40 to 50 micrometers in length and can only be seen under a microscope. Conversely, a healthy human egg is 30x larger and visible to the naked eye.
What are the three features of a sperm cell?
The three anatomical features of a sperm cell are: 1) the head, 2) the mid-piece and lastly 3) the tail or the flagellum. The head contains the genetic material and acrosome. The mid piece contains the mitochondria. And, the tail is used to transport the sperm within the female reproductive tract.
